ParticipantWe had 6 TAG and 3 Shifters Sunday at IMI. The TAG was a enough for a decent race, the Shifters needed some more folks. The next race is August 18, let’s race.
We did a pea pick qualifying, practice, two heats, and a main. So there was lots of wheel to wheel racing.
There are lots of racing opportunities left for this year.
For club level racing, PPKRC has 3 more, IMI has 1 more. All these races have TAGs with rules designed to be inclusive of what you have.
For regional level racing, Racing The Rockies has 3 left, SKUSA has 2 more week ends which is 4 races
For national level, Summer nationals in a few weeks, and SKUSA nationals in November
All this is in The Colorado Karter Calendar
Give me a shout if you need help finding the organizers, or want information.
